Parts to be removed when dismantling the pump: 1 - pump bracket assembly, 2 - pump service hatch cover, 3 - rear seat cushion, 4 - pump and fuel level indicator sensor connector, 5 - fuel drain pipe (tightening torque 30 N·m), 6 - fuel return pipe, 7 - gasket.
1. Disconnect the cable from the negative (-) battery terminal.
2. Remove the rear seat cushion.
3. Remove the service hatch cover.
- a) (Type A) Loosen 5 screws and remove the service hatch cover.
- b) (Type B) Disconnect the wiring harness, unscrew the 5 screws and remove the service hatch cover.

4. Remove the fuel pump and fuel level gauge sensor assembly.
- a) Disconnect the fuel pump and fuel level indicator sensor connector (1), fuel drain pipe (2) and fuel return hose (3).
Note: Remove the fuel filter cap to prevent fuel from leaking.

- b) Disconnect the fuel return hose from the fuel pump bracket.
5. Disconnect the fuel pump mounting bracket from the fuel tank.
- a) Unscrew 8 bolts.
- b) Remove the fuel pump and fuel level indicator sensor assembly together with the gasket.
